What defines a "Shining Star" in the context of World Cup 2026?

A "shining star" at the World Cup transcends mere statistical brilliance. It's about a player who captures the imagination, dictates the tempo of crucial matches, and embodies the spirit of their nation on the global stage. Unlike established legends whose brilliance is already documented in the lich su cac ky World Cup va doi vo dich, these emerging talents are often unproven at this elite level. Think of a young Pelé in 1958 or Maradona in 1982 – players who arrived with a whisper and departed with a roar. The monumental shift to a 48-team format for the 2026 tournament, co-hosted by the US, Canada, and Mexico, fundamentally alters the landscape for emerging talents. This expansion offers more nations a chance to qualify, potentially bringing less-heralded teams and their star players into the global spotlight. For individual talents, it means more matches, more exposure, and a greater opportunity to make a name for themselves on the grandest stage. This could democratize the emergence of stars, moving beyond traditional powerhouses and providing a platform for players from diverse footballing backgrounds to showcase their skills. What are the challenges for these rising stars in 2026?

While the opportunities are immense, the challenges are equally daunting. Emerging stars face the pressure of expectation, the scrutiny of global media, and the tactical sophistication of seasoned opponents. Unlike players who have had years to refine their craft, these youngsters might be making their debut on a massive stage, a pressure cooker environment. Mental resilience becomes paramount, as does adapting to diverse playing conditions and travel across three host nations. Furthermore, navigating the complexities of international football, including potential transfer sagas or dealing with increased media attention, presents a significant hurdle. Q: Which countries are hosting the World Cup in 2026?

A: The 2026 FIFA World Cup will be jointly hosted by three North American nations: the United States, Canada, and Mexico. This marks the first time the tournament will be held across three countries. Read more →

Q: How many teams will participate in the World Cup 2026?

A: The 2026 World Cup will feature an expanded format with 48 national teams competing. This is an increase from the previous 32 teams, allowing more nations to participate. Read more →
